Races including contest chasing American cars? (9)
I believe the answer is:
runabouts
'cars?' is the definition.
(runabout is a kind of car)
'races including contest chasing american' is the wordplay.
'races' becomes 'runs' (running is a kind of racing).
'including' is an insertion indicator.
'contest' becomes 'bout' (boxing contest).
'chasing' says to put letters next to each other (some letters chase after others).
'american' becomes 'a' (common abbreviation - e.g. in organisation names).
'bout' put after 'a' is 'about'.
'runs' placed around 'about' is 'RUNABOUTS'.
(Another definition for runabouts that I've seen is " Cheap, economical cars".)
